Student Body Size and Diversity

In Fall 2002, the school had 1,289 (full-time equivalent) students. In Fall 2002, 127 male students and 197 female students enrolled as first-time students (freshmen, typically). Male students comprised 39.2% of the student body, while females made up 60.8%.

Minority enrollment included African-American (57)%, Hispanic (14)%, Asian (11)%, and Native American (5)%.

School Selectivity


In the class starting in 2002, 63.5% of applicants were admitted.

Verbal SAT:
Three quarters of students scored at least 520. One quarter of students scored at least 630.

Math SAT:
On the Math SAT, 75% of students scored 520 or higher. One fourth of students scored 610 or higher.
